  • Abstract
    A new scheme in which a snake model is used for object contour detection is proposed. By developing a no-search movement scheme, accepting the effective gradient vector flow field as the contracting force, and adjusting the weighting parameters automatically, an algorithm that is fast, less sensitive to initial contour conditions and accurate in approaching concave parts of an object boundary is obtained
